








Morning and Evening Evangelistic Meetings Fill People with the Good News in Seto
Two times a day! Morning and Evening worship programs on September 11-17 were provided for more than thirsty souls in Seto, which is located 20 km east of Nagoya City, Japan. The one week evangelistic series which were organized by the PMM (Pioneer Mission Movement) missionary Song, Eul Sub, began at Mr. Hutatsuki’s house, bringing 5 new souls in the presence of God on September 11. Morning programs attracted people who are not willing to come to church but feel easy to get together at neighbor’s homes.

The NSD (Northern Asia-Pacific Division) PMM Coordinator Kwon JohngHaeng presented his sermons and the Japan Union Conference PMM coordinator Tadaomi Shinmyo translated them in Japanese for the participants. The NSD gospel singers, Golden Angels, drew people’s attention into the evangelistic pot. This time, the eight of Golden Angels members were divided into two groups of four to support the evangelistic meetings at different places. One of the two groups supported the Seto meetings visiting place to place to attract people to the gospel.
According to the Seto Church PMM Pastor Song Eul Sup, the theme song of a Korean drama famous in Japan, ‘Huyunno Sonata, Winter Sonata’ sung by Shin Jae Churl, one of the four members who supported the Seto meetings, gave a big impression to students in a Catholic high school nearby the Seto church. The four students among 36 participants of the Golden Angels’ concert at the school attended the Seto Church on the Sabbath, September 17.
On the second day, 38 people attended the meeting, making a melting pot for a diverse group of people. Two American Mormon missionaries who Pastor Kwon and the Golden Angels invited at a ceramic festival came to the Seto Church with a Japanese young boy. Among the participants, some people were originally from Tanzania, Argentina, Peru, Brazil, and China.

“I can feel that the Holy Spirit has been with the meetings from mornings to late evenings. Those people who were seeking fro the Word of God and the Golden Angels’ dedication were beautiful. The special love of Pastor Song’s family for the Japanese is so moving. It is impressive that even after Pastor Mizuno retired he and his wife have been serving the church actively caring for the new souls,” said Pastor Kwon.
The Seto Church was constructed 11 years ago. It has been almost empty till the early this year because of some difficult situation. The PMM Pastor Song, Eul Sub and his family moved to the church after one year language training. The Lord’s blessings to the Seto Church resulted in the four soul baptism in June this year.
